WebInfluenced by the work of Thomas Malthus, 'carrying capacity' can be defined as the maximum population size an environment can sustain indefinitely. Debate about the … WebDefinition of carrying capacity K:Carrying capacity is the average population density or population size of a species below which its numbers tend to increase and above which its numbers tend to decrease because of shortages of resources. WebCarrying capacity is the maximum number, density, or biomass of a population that a specific area can support sustainably. This likely varies over time and depends on environmental factors, resources, and the presence of predators, disease agents, and competitors over time. WebCarrying capacity is the number of organisms an ecosystem can support. What affects the carrying capacity of an ecosystem? Limiting factors- such as the availability of living and nonliving resources as well as challenges such as predation, competition, and disease.
